From 58e7b85ab7c3c839c5dd126bd1c254f68a16b73a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Simon Wilkinson Date: Sat, 23 Oct 2010 15:07:42 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] rx: Tidy up variables in RTT calc We used to do rttp = &thisRtt, and then use rttp and thisRtt to interchangably refer to the same data. This is just confusing, and unnecessary. Replace all of the occurences of rttp with &thisRtt. Take the opportunity to use the Clock_IsZero macro rather than doing an explicit zero clock check.
